Blowing Cool Air in Heat Mode

Cool air in heat mode in De Mossville's humid subtropical climate may signal a reversing valve fault, low refrigerant, or control issue. Technicians diagnose the cause before recommending repairs.

🧊

Outdoor Unit Icing

Some frost is normal, but heavy ice can indicate defrost cycle faults, airflow restrictions, or refrigerant performance issues.

🔁

Short Cycling

Frequent on/off cycling can be caused by sensors, airflow problems, thermostat placement, or electrical component failures.

🌀

Weak Airflow Indoors

Poor airflow from a De Mossville heat pump affects both heating and cooling performance. Filter, blower, coil, and duct diagnostics identify the restriction quickly.

Won't Turn On

A heat pump that won't start in De Mossville requires systematic checks of breakers, capacitors, contactors, control boards, and safety switches to identify the cause.

Safe Checks You Can Do First

  • Thermostat: verify mode (HEAT/COOL), setpoint, and batteries if applicable.
  • Filter: replace if dirty — airflow affects both heating and cooling.
  • Outdoor unit: clear leaves/debris and ensure airflow isn't blocked.
  • Breaker: reset once if tripped; if it trips again, stop and call a pro.
  • Ice buildup: don't chip ice — call for service if icing is heavy or persistent.

Is ice on my heat pump normal in De Mossville?

Light frost can be normal in cold weather, but heavy ice buildup may indicate a defrost problem, airflow blockage, or refrigerant performance issue. If icing is persistent in De Mossville, schedule service so a technician can correct the issue safely and prevent damage.
